Understanding Freight Management
Freight management involves coordinating and optimizing the movement of goods from one location to another. This process is crucial for businesses that rely on the timely delivery of products. When you get a quote for freight, you engage in a detailed overview of costs associated with transporting your goods, which helps in budgeting and planning.
The Importance of Getting a Freight Quote
One of the first steps in enhancing your logistical efficiency is knowing your costs. Here's why obtaining a quote is crucial:
- Transparency in Costs: Understanding the various components that contribute to shipping costs allows for better decision-making.
- Cost Comparison: Multiple quotes from various freight partners can help you identify the most cost-effective options for your business.
- Budget Planning: Having a clear insight into shipping expenses aids in financial forecasting and resource allocation.
- Negotiation Power: With competitive quotes, you can negotiate better rates and terms with your shipping providers.
Shipping Centers: The Backbone of Efficient Logistics
Shipping centers play a pivotal role in the logistics chain. They serve as hubs where goods are stored, sorted, and dispatched. Investing in a reliable shipping center can drastically improve your operational efficiency. Here are key aspects to consider:
Choosing the Right Shipping Center
When selecting a shipping center, consider the following factors:
- Location: Proximity to major transportation routes like highways, ports, and airports can reduce transit times.
- Technology Integration: A center with advanced tracking and inventory management systems can streamline operations.
- Scalability: Choose a center that can grow with your business needs, accommodating increased volumes as you expand.
Benefits of Using a Shipping Center
Using a dedicated shipping center can provide numerous benefits, such as:
- Increased Efficiency: Centralizing your shipping operations leads to faster processing times.
- Reduced Costs: Consolidating shipments can lower per-unit shipping costs.
- Expertise: Access to logistics professionals who understand the complexities of shipping regulations, customs, and documentation.

Vehicle Shipping: Special Considerations
For businesses that require the transportation of vehicles, vehicle shipping presents unique challenges. It is essential to understand the specific requirements involved in this process.
The Vehicle Shipping Process
Shipping vehicles involves several steps, including:
- Select the Right Carrier: Depending on your needs, you may choose from open or enclosed transport options.
- Preparing the Vehicle: Ensure the vehicle is ready for transport, which includes checking fluid levels and removing personal items.
- Documentation: Gather all necessary documents, including titles and receipts.
Cost Factors in Vehicle Shipping
When you get a quote for freight specifically for vehicles, consider these cost factors:
- Distance Traveled: Longer distances typically incur higher costs.
- Vehicle Size and Weight: Larger or heavier vehicles may attract premium rates.
- Shipping Method: Choose between open and enclosed transport, which varies in price.
Enhancing Your Freight Efficiency with Technology
Leveraging technology in freight management has become essential. Advanced tools can provide unparalleled efficiency, tracking, and insights. Here are a few technologies making waves in the industry:
- Transportation Management Systems (TMS): Utilize software to manage logistics functions efficiently.
- Real-Time Tracking Tools: Implement tracking solutions to monitor shipments and provide updates to customers.
- Data Analytics: Analyze past shipping data to make informed decisions about future logistics strategies.
